The Hon. (Dr.) Harini Amarasuriya - Prime Minister and Minister of Education, Higher Education and Vocational Education
Regulations under the Value Added Tax Act concerning management of the VAT Refund Fund, published in Gazette Extraordinary No. 2460/44, were presented and referred to the Committee on Public Finance with the agreement of the House. A Presidential Proclamation under the Essential Public Services Act and a note on supplementary allocations under the 2025 Appropriation Act for October 2025 were also presented and ordered to lie upon the Table.

Speaker, I present: - The Regulations made by the Minister of Finance, Planning and Economic Development under Section 71 of the Value Added Tax Act, No. 14 of 2002 regarding the management of the Value Added Tax Refund Fund, published in Gazette Extraordinary No. 2460/44 of 31st October, 2025. I move that these Regulations be referred to the Committee on Public Finance.
¶ 02 Question put, and agreed to.
¶ 03 - The Proclamation made and published in Gazette Extraordinary No. 2464/29 of 28th November, 2025 and the Schedule thereto, by virtue of the powers vested in the President in terms of Section 2 of the Essential Public Services Act, No. 61 of 1979; and - Note on Supplementary Allocations from the Development Activities Programme appearing under Expenditure Head No. 240 of the Department of National Budget for the period from 01.10.2025 to 31.10.2025, in terms of Section 6(1) of the Appropriation Act, No. 3 of 2025.
¶ 04 Ordered to lie upon the Table.
